Selecting the On Screen Display (OSD) Language
We have preset the initial Default On Screen Display (OSD) Language to English. This means that all of the on screen menus and icons will appear in English. If English is your preferred language no adjustment is necessary and you can skip to the next section.
If you wish to change the On Screen Display (OSD) Language to something else, your choices are German, Italian, French or Spanish. Follow the 3 steps below to select a different On Screen Display (OSD) language.
Selecting the Audio Out (Output) Mode
You system is supplied with 5 satellite speakers and one subwoofer. We assume that you are going to connect these 6 speakers to the respective speaker output terminals on the back panel of the main unit. Therefore we have set the initial Default Audio Out mode setting to "Analog". If you are connecting the 6 speakers to the main unit (or if you are connecting the Left / Right Audio Out jacks on this unit to an external receiver or amplifier) the proper Audio Out mode setting is "Analog". If you are planning to connect the Coaxial or Optical digital audio output jacks on this system to an external receiver with its own built in Dolby Digital and /or MPEG decoder follow the 3 steps below to select the SPDIF/RAW Audio Out mode.
If you are planning to connect the Coaxial or Optical digital audio output jacks on this system to an external receiver that accepts PCM (Pulse Code Modulation) audio signals follow the 3 steps below to select the SPDIF/PCM Audio Out mode.
1Press SETUP button to enter SETUP MENU. Use / to select GENERAL SETUP, and then press ENTER button.
2Highlight OSD LANG using / , then press button to go to the right option list. Select the desired language using / , then press ENTER to confirm your selection.
ENGLISH
SPANISH
FRENCH
ITALIAN
GERMAN
3Press SETUP again to exit SETUP MENU.
Note:
• If the disc you are viewing does not support the On Screen Display (OSD) language you selected the player will automatically default to the language specified on the disc itself.
1 Press SETUP button to enter SETUP MENU. Use/ to select GENERAL SETUP (see page 27), and then press ENTER button.
2Highlight AUDIO OUTPUT using/ , then pressbutton to go to the right option list. Select ANALOG, SPDIF/RAW or
SPDIF/PCM using/ , then press ENTER to confirm your selection.
ANALOG
SPDIF/RAW
SPDIF/PCM
3Press SETUP again to exit SETUP MENU.
Notes:
•If you select the SPDIF/RAW Audio Out mode and your audio source is either a DVD or an audio CD the output from the Coaxial and Optical audio output jacks will be PCM.
•In the Analog (Default) Audio Out mode setting there will be no output from the Coaxial or Optical digital audio output jacks.
•If the Audio Out mode is not set correctly you may not get any sound output at all, or you will not get true 5.1 channel digital audio output.
